30-MINUTE MEALS! Get the email series now
Royal Recipe

Christmas Hawaiian Carrot Pineapple Cake

5 from 1 vote
1 Comments
Natalia Reed
By: Natalia ReedUpdated: Jan 10, 2026
This post may contain affiliate links. Please read our disclosure policy.

A festive, moist carrot and pineapple layer cake with a tangy cream cheese frosting—Hawaiian flavors meet holiday cheer in every slice.

Christmas Hawaiian Carrot Pineapple Cake

This Christmas Hawaiian Carrot Pineapple Cake began as a happy accident the year I wanted to bring something bright and tropical to a snowy holiday table. I remember grating carrots while snow drifted outside and thinking a little pineapple might turn a traditional carrot cake into something unexpectedly festive. The result was a tender, deeply spiced crumb studded with pineapple that keeps every slice moist, and a silky cream cheese frosting that balances sweet and tangy notes. It quickly became the centerpiece dessert for our family holiday spread.

I discovered the key balance during a busy December when I wanted a cake that traveled well to potlucks and held up on a buffet. Using vegetable oil instead of butter keeps the crumb supple for days; draining the crushed pineapple well prevents a soggy base; and a touch of shredded coconut gives a hint of island character without overwhelming the profile. The texture ranges from a slightly dense, moist crumb to a velvety frosting finish, and the aroma—warm spices blended with pineapple—always draws people into the kitchen.

Why You'll Love This Recipe

  • Bright, holiday-appropriate flavors: warm cinnamon and nutmeg meet sweet pineapple for a festive contrast that feels both seasonal and tropical.
  • Reliable, moist crumb: oil and grated carrots keep the cake tender and forgiving—it stays moist for several days when stored properly.
  • Easy to scale: make two 9-inch round layers for a showstopper or bake in one 9×13 pan for a simpler presentation; both work beautifully.
  • Accessible ingredients: pantry staples and common supermarket items—no specialty shopping required—so you can assemble quickly even during busy holiday prep.
  • Make-ahead friendly: the cake layers can be baked a day ahead and the frosting made the morning of serving for stress-free entertaining.
  • Crowd-pleasing finish: the cream cheese frosting adds a tangy, lush finish that appeals to both kids and adults at the table.

I first served this at a small family dinner and watched skeptical relatives take a bite and instantly ask for the recipe. Over the years I’ve adjusted ratios and clarified small technique details—like draining the pineapple and toasting the coconut—that consistently produce great results. When friends request this cake for holiday parties, I know it will travel well and still taste like it was just made.

Ingredients

  • All-purpose flour (2 cups): Provides structure while keeping the crumb tender. Use a trusted brand like King Arthur or Gold Medal and measure by spooning into the cup and leveling for consistency.
  • Baking powder & baking soda (2 tsp + 1 tsp): Leavening combo gives an even rise; baking soda activates with the acidic pineapple and eggs, creating a light lift.
  • Warm spices (1 tsp cinnamon, 1/2 tsp nutmeg): Freshly ground cinnamon and nutmeg offer brighter flavor—buy whole and grate for the best aroma.
  • Salt (1/2 tsp): Balances sweetness and enhances the spices.
  • Granulated & brown sugar (1 cup + 1/2 cup): Brown sugar adds moisture and caramel notes; use light or dark based on desired depth.
  • Vegetable oil (1 cup): Keeps the cake moist and makes it easy to slice; neutral oils like canola or sunflower work equally well.
  • Large eggs (4): Provide structure and emulsify the batter—use room temperature eggs for better incorporation.
  • Grated carrots (2 cups): Finely grated produces a tender crumb and even distribution; use a box grater or food processor.
  • Crushed pineapple, drained (1 cup): Adds sweetness and acidity—thoroughly drain to avoid excess moisture that could make the cake gummy.
  • Shredded coconut (1/2 cup, optional): Adds texture and island flavor; sweetened or unsweetened both work, but adjust sugar if using sweetened.
  • Cream cheese (8 oz) & unsalted butter (1/2 cup) for frosting: Softened to room temperature for smooth mixing and stable, silky frosting.
  • Powdered sugar (3–4 cups): Use sifted powdered sugar for a lump-free frosting and adjust to taste for sweetness and spreadability.
  • Vanilla extract (1 tsp) & milk or pineapple juice (1–2 tbsp): Rounds out the frosting flavor and adjusts consistency—pineapple juice adds a subtle tropical note.

Instructions

Preheat and prepare pans: Set the oven to 350°F. Grease and line two 9-inch round pans or a single 9×13 pan with parchment; greasing and lining ensures easy removal and clean edges. Allow racks to be centered for even baking. Combine dry ingredients: In a large bowl, whisk together the 2 cups all-purpose flour, 2 tsp baking powder, 1 tsp baking soda, 1 tsp cinnamon, 1/2 tsp nutmeg, and 1/2 tsp salt until evenly distributed—this prevents pockets of leavening and spices. Whisk wet ingredients: In a separate bowl, whisk 1 cup granulated sugar, 1/2 cup brown sugar, and 1 cup vegetable oil until smooth. Add 4 large eggs, one at a time, whisking each in until fully incorporated to create a stable emulsion. Combine wet and dry: Gradually stir the dry mix into the wet mixture until just combined—avoid overmixing to keep the crumb tender. A few streaks of flour are fine; they will disappear with gentle folding. Fold in carrots, pineapple, and coconut: Fold in 2 cups grated carrots, 1 cup crushed pineapple (drained), and 1/2 cup shredded coconut (optional) until evenly distributed. Drain the pineapple thoroughly on paper towels to prevent excess moisture. Bake until set: Divide batter between pans or pour into the 9×13 dish. Bake 30–35 minutes for rounds, or 35–40 minutes for a 9×13, until a toothpick inserted into the center comes out clean or with a few moist crumbs. Rotate pans halfway through for even coloring. Cool completely: Allow cakes to cool in their pans for 10–15 minutes, then invert onto a cooling rack to cool fully. Cooling completely prevents the frosting from melting and sliding. Make cream cheese frosting: Beat 8 oz softened cream cheese with 1/2 cup softened unsalted butter until smooth. Gradually add 3–4 cups powdered sugar, 1 tsp vanilla, and 1–2 tbsp milk or pineapple juice until the frosting reaches a spreadable consistency; taste and adjust sweetness. Assemble and decorate: Place one layer on a cake plate, spread a thin crumb coat, chill 10 minutes if desired, then add the remaining frosting. Garnish with toasted coconut or chopped nuts. Chill briefly to set the frosting before slicing. Baked carrot pineapple cake layers on cooling rack

You Must Know

  • Draining the crushed pineapple thoroughly is essential—excess juice will alter the batter's hydration and can make the interior gummy.
  • Use room-temperature eggs and cream cheese for smoother emulsions and a lump-free frosting; cold ingredients will lead to a curdled texture.
  • The cake keeps well refrigerated for up to 4 days when wrapped tightly, or freeze un-frosted layers for up to 3 months.
  • To toast coconut, spread it in a single layer on a baking sheet and toast at 325°F for 3–5 minutes, stirring once—watch closely as it browns quickly.
  • Slice with a sharp, clean knife wiped between cuts to maintain pristine slices and prevent frosting smear.

My favorite aspect is how the cake brightens a winter table: the pineapple adds a citrus-like lift that keeps each bite lively, while the spices provide the cozy backdrop we expect at Christmas. Guests often comment on its balance—it's sweet but not cloying, and the texture stays pleasing even the day after baking. I've learned that patience during cooling and a light hand when mixing are the small steps that make a big difference in the final plate.

Sliced cake with cream cheese frosting and toasted coconut

Storage Tips

Store the frosted cake loosely covered in the refrigerator for up to 4 days; refrigeration keeps the frosting stable and the crumb fresh. For longer storage, freeze unfrosted layers wrapped tightly in plastic and aluminum foil for up to 3 months. Thaw in the refrigerator overnight, bring to room temperature before frosting, and then assemble. If you’ve frosted the cake and need to freeze it, flash-freeze for 1–2 hours uncovered, then wrap well to prevent freezer burn—defrost slowly in the fridge to avoid condensation forming on the frosting.

Ingredient Substitutions

If you prefer a lighter oil, substitute half the vegetable oil with unsweetened applesauce (1:1 ratio) to reduce fat; the crumb will be slightly denser but still moist. For a dairy-free finish, use a dairy-free cream cheese and vegan butter for the frosting and add a little extra powdered sugar to stabilize. Swap shredded coconut for chopped macadamia nuts if you want crunch, or omit entirely to keep a classic texture. Brown sugar can be replaced with coconut sugar in an equal amount for a deeper caramel note.

Serving Suggestions

Serve slices at room temperature with a dusting of finely toasted coconut or a few crushed macadamia nuts for texture contrast. Pair with a cup of spiced tea or rich coffee to balance the sweetness, or offer a light citrus sorbet alongside for a refreshing finish. For holiday gatherings, top with a few candied pineapple rings or edible flowers to make the cake look festive on a buffet table. Individual slices plated with a drizzle of pineapple reduction make an elegant dessert course.

Cultural Background

This cake blends two culinary traditions: the classic spiced carrot cake popular in American holiday cooking, and the tropical touches—pineapple and coconut—associated with Hawaiian baking. Pineapple became a pantry staple in Hawaii after commercial canning in the early 20th century, and its use in desserts became widespread. Combining warm spices with tropical fruit is a simple way to create a hybrid dish that celebrates both winter comfort and island brightness.

Seasonal Adaptations

In winter, boost the spice profile with a pinch of ground ginger or cardamom for extra warmth. For a spring or summer version, reduce the cinnamon slightly and fold in 1/2 cup chopped macadamia nuts and a splash of fresh lime zest into the frosting for brightness. At Thanksgiving, add 1/2 cup of finely chopped crystallized ginger; for a tropical summer barbecue, serve unfrosted cake slices alongside whipped coconut cream.

Meal Prep Tips

Make the cake layers up to two days in advance and keep them covered at room temperature for a 9×13, or refrigerated for layered rounds. Freeze single layers wrapped tightly for longer prep. Prepare the frosting the morning of serving, as it tastes freshest then; hold the frosting in the refrigerator and bring to room temperature before spreading. Slice using a warm knife (run under hot water and dry) for clean cuts—this is especially useful when plating multiple portions for meal prep boxes.

There’s something joyful about a cake that carries holiday warmth and island cheer in every bite. Whether you bake it for an intimate family dinner or a larger gathering, this Christmas Hawaiian Carrot Pineapple Cake invites creativity and makes sharing sweet, memorable moments easy. Try it once and you’ll find a new favorite to return to every season.

Pro Tips

  • Drain the crushed pineapple thoroughly on paper towels for at least 10 minutes to prevent excess moisture in the batter.

  • Bring eggs and cream cheese to room temperature before mixing to ensure a smooth, lump-free frosting.

  • If using two 9-inch pans, rotate them halfway through baking for even browning and an even rise.

This nourishing christmas hawaiian carrot pineapple cake recipe is sure to be a staple in your kitchen. Enjoy every moist, high protein slice — it is perfect for breakfast or as a wholesome snack any time.

Tags

Desserts & Sweetsholiday dessertcake recipecarrot cakepineappleHawaiian-inspiredcream cheese frostingChristmas dessert
No ratings yet

Christmas Hawaiian Carrot Pineapple Cake

This Christmas Hawaiian Carrot Pineapple Cake recipe makes perfectly juicy, tender, and flavorful steak every time! Serve with potatoes and a side salad for an unforgettable dinner in under 30 minutes.

Servings: 12 steaks
Christmas Hawaiian Carrot Pineapple Cake
Prep:20 minutes
Cook:35 minutes
Rest Time:10 mins
Total:55 minutes

Ingredients

Cake

Frosting

Instructions

1

Preheat and prepare

Preheat oven to 350°F (175°C). Grease and line two 9-inch pans or one 9×13-inch pan with parchment paper for easy removal and even baking.

2

Whisk dry ingredients

In a large bowl, whisk together flour, baking powder, baking soda, cinnamon, nutmeg, and salt until evenly combined to prevent pockets of leavening.

3

Mix sugars and oil, add eggs

In a separate bowl, whisk granulated sugar, brown sugar, and vegetable oil until smooth. Add eggs one at a time, whisking thoroughly after each addition to create a stable emulsion.

4

Combine wet and dry

Gradually fold the dry ingredients into the wet mixture until just combined—avoid overmixing to maintain a tender crumb and proper rise.

5

Fold in carrots and pineapple

Fold in grated carrots, drained crushed pineapple, and shredded coconut (if using) until evenly distributed throughout the batter.

6

Bake

Divide the batter into prepared pans and bake 30–35 minutes for 9-inch rounds (35–40 minutes for a 9×13) until a toothpick comes out clean or with a few moist crumbs.

7

Cool completely

Cool cakes in the pans for 10–15 minutes, then turn out onto a wire rack to cool completely; frosting a warm cake will cause the frosting to slide.

8

Make frosting and assemble

Beat softened cream cheese and butter until smooth. Add powdered sugar gradually, vanilla, and milk or pineapple juice until the desired consistency is reached. Frost cooled layers and garnish with toasted coconut or nuts.

Last Step: Please leave a rating and comment letting us know how you liked this recipe! This helps our business to thrive and continue providing free, high-quality recipes for you.

Nutrition

Calories: 670kcal | Carbohydrates: 90g | Protein:
6g | Fat: 38g | Saturated Fat: 11g |
Polyunsaturated Fat: 8g | Monounsaturated Fat:
15g | Trans Fat: 1g | Cholesterol: 253mg | Sodium:
0mg | Potassium: 953mg | Fiber: 0g | Sugar:
0g | Vitamin A: 577IU | Vitamin C: 3mg | Calcium:
47mg | Iron: 6mg

Did You Make This?

Leave a comment & rating below or tag
@snapyrecipe on social media!

Christmas Hawaiian Carrot Pineapple Cake

Categories:

Christmas Hawaiian Carrot Pineapple Cake

Did You Make This?

Leave a comment & rating below or tag @snapyrecipe on social media!

Rate This Recipe

Share This Recipe

Enjoyed this recipe? Share it with friends and family, and don't forget to leave a review!

Comments (1)

Leave a Comment

0/1000 characters
Food Lover
1 day ago

This recipe looks amazing! Can't wait to try it.

Rating:

Comments are stored locally in your browser. Server comments are displayed alongside your local comments.

Family Photo

Hi, I'm Natalia!

Chef and recipe creator specializing in delicious Desserts & Sweets cooking. Passionate about sharing easy-to-follow recipes that bring families together around the dinner table.

Get My 30-Minute Meals email series!

Quick and easy dinner ideas delivered to your inbox.